1. A fan control method, comprising:

  • controlling a level of power output of a fan module by a plurality of switches;

    switching on one of the plurality of switches by sending a control signal from a programmable logical controller (PLC);

    detecting an ambient temperature of the fan module and detecting an air pressure difference between a cold channel and a hot channel, wherein the fan module is communicated with the cold channel, and the cold channel is configured to input cool airflows to a heat element, and the hot channel is configured to output hot airflows from the heat element;

    if an air pressure difference between the hot channel and the cold channel is smaller than a predefined value, switching the plurality of switches by the PLC to provide a higher power output to the fan module.
